The detail

The City Keeps Its Trees, and Says So Plainly

Lakewood maintains its parkway trees, keeps a certified arborist on the Public Works staff, and has published its position on exactly the situation this page is about. Street trees are removed when they meet the city's replacement criteria. The city will not remove a healthy tree simply because its roots have entered a broken sewer lateral. That is the city's own sentence, and it settles a conversation that otherwise runs for months.

The same page adds something more useful still, and it reverses the story people arrive with. Roots do not usually cause the original crack. They are attracted to water escaping from a leak, and once they find it, they grow into the pipe and expand inside it. So the tree found the problem. It did not write it.

Put those two together, and a root-intrusion plan in Lakewood has a shape. The tree is staying, so the line has to be specified to survive it. That pushes the answer away from repeat rodding and toward either full replacement or lining at the entry point, because the entry point is what invited the roots and cutting them out leaves it exactly as it was. Jetting earns its place here: it clears the mass, it lets a camera see the joint properly, and it tells you whether you are looking at one entry or several. What it does not do is close the door they came through.

It is worth spelling out what surviving the tree means, because it is the whole of the plan. A joint is an opening, and an opening next to a moisture source is an invitation. So the work that lasts along the stretch nearest the tree is the work that takes the joints out of it: new pipe in a continuous material or a liner through the existing bore, both carried out by qualified partner specialists. Everything else is maintenance with an interval attached, which is a legitimate choice made knowing that is what it is.

Which is why on this call we separate the clearing from the cure and price them separately. Clearing is today. The cure is a decision, and you should get to make it having seen the footage, on a dry day, indoors.

Can I get the city to remove the tree?

Not on these grounds. The city removes street trees when they meet its replacement criteria, and it has published its refusal to remove a healthy tree merely because roots have entered a broken lateral. If the tree needs looking at for its own reasons, that request goes to Public Works as a tree matter, on its own timetable. Sent in as a sewer complaint, it gets answered as one.

Then whose fault is the blockage?

The city's own explanation is that roots do not usually cause the original crack. They follow water from a leak that was already there. Which puts the defect first and the roots second, and changes what you are buying a camera for. The count that matters is the number of entry points.

Will jetting get rid of the roots for good?

It clears them. It does not close the opening they came through, so they return at intervals. Two things to ask for while the camera is still in the pipe: how many entry points there are, and how far each sits from the cleanout. Those two figures are what a later repair gets scoped from, and nobody recovers them once the hose is packed away.

The roots are coming from the parkway tree. Who pays for the repair?

The lateral is yours for its whole length, so the repair is yours, whoever planted the tree. What changes is the plan: the entry point gets sealed or replaced instead of rodded again on a schedule.

Jetting or cabling?

A cable is appropriate for a discrete blockage near a fixture. Water at pressure is right for a coating running the length of the wall. The footage settles it. The detail

What Roots Are Telling You

A root in a sewer is evidence about the pipe more than about the tree. Roots follow moisture and oxygen, and an intact, properly jointed line offers neither. What draws them is a joint that has opened, a crack, or a section that has settled and now leaks at the seam. They arrive as fine hairs through the smallest opening, find water and nutrients, and then thicken, which is what turns an invisible defect into a blockage you can feel from the kitchen sink. The city describes this order plainly on its own pages, and it tells you where the money belongs.

Cutting or jetting removes the mass, leaving the invitation in place. A line cleared this way runs properly and then repeats, on an interval set by how long the roots take to regrow. Which is why the schedule repeats so precisely. The lasting answers close the opening: either replacing the failed section or lining the pipe so the joint no longer forms a joint. Which one fits depends on how many entry points the camera finds and what the rest of the run looks like. A single-entry point in an otherwise sound pipe is a small excavation, and the roots stop returning through it. Several entries mean the run has been saying something for a while. All of which argues for knowing what jetting is for. It clears the pipe and lets you see the actual defect, and on a line with genuine grease or scale, it is the correct treatment in its own right.
